Contract Job Description Description of Work
Architect and evolve enterprise network monitoring solutions to improve visibility, reliability, and operational efficiency
Lead event correlation, topology modeling, and root cause analysis strategies across complex network environments
Evaluate and optimize monitoring tools (e.g., SMARTS, NetOps, SL1, Netcool) to ensure alignment with mission and operational objectives
Drive NOC effectiveness improvements, including alarm reduction, actionable alerting, and incident response workflows
Design and implement service-aware monitoring that maps infrastructure events to business/mission impact
Integrate monitoring platforms with
SIEM/SOAR
tools (e.g., Splunk) and other enterprise systems
Develop standards, governance, and best practices for monitoring configuration, data quality, and performance
Identify opportunities for automation, AIOps, and predictive analytics to enhance operational maturity
Mentor engineering teams and ensure a shift from tool-centric operations to outcome -driven monitoring
Support troubleshooting of complex network issues and guide teams toward true root cause resolution vs. symptom chasing
Basic Qualifications
10+ years of experience in network monitoring, network engineering, or NOC operations in large enterprise or federal environments
Hands-on experience with at least one major monitoring platform such as: o VMware SMARTS (Smart Assurance) o Broadcom DX NetOps (Spectrum) o ScienceLogic SL1 o IBM Netcool o or comparable enterprise monitoring tools
Demonstrated expertise in: Event correlation and alarm management, Network topology modeling and dependency mapping, Root cause analysis in complex, distributed environments
Strong understanding of: SNMP, NetFlow/IPFIX, telemetry, syslog, WAN/LAN, firewalls, load balancers, and hybrid cloud networks
Experience integrating monitoring tools with log analytics and SIEM platforms (e.g., Splunk)
Proven ability to improve monitoring effectiveness, including reducing alert noise and increasing actionable intelligence
Strong communication skills with the ability to articulate technical impact in mission/business terms
